Autobiography
of a Yogi, by Paramhansa Yogananda
This spiritual
classic has been read by millions. This is the original
edition, just as Yoganandaji wrote it without any of the countless
editing changes made in later editions. It also includes all
the original photosunavailable in later editions.

The
Path, by Swami Kriyananda
Swamiji's
autobiography is also the most complete biography of Yoganandaji.
The author shares over 400 stories and quotes from his Guru.
The Path is full of examples of how to live the spiritual life
more perfectly, through the training and example offered by
Yoganandaji. |
Whispers
from Eternity, by Paramhansa Yogananda
Whispers from Eternity has helped
countless seekers develop a deeper relationship with God. First published in 1929, it was edited by
Yogananda himself for the1949 edition. That is the edition we
are sharing with you here. |
A
Place Called Ananda, by Swami Kriyananda
This is the inspiring story of the founding of Ananda.
It begins with Swami Kriyananda's personal training under his
Guru, Paramhansa Yogananda, and continues through the struggle
to build one of the most successful families of spiritual communities
in the world today. |
